VITec scanner raster format
File type: Bitmap image file
Files with vit file extension can mainly be found as digital images created using VITec scanner devices.

The vit file extension is mainly related to a special raster format created using the VITec scanner.
Most likely some old format without support. No further information could be found.
How to open vit file?
You can view these files using XnView.
How to convert vit file?
XnView is able to export *.vit files to other formats.

LabVIEW virtual instrument template
File type category:
Various data file
Date updated: November 28, 2018
The vit file extension is associated with the LabVIEW, a graphical programming platform that helps engineers scale from design to test and from small to large systems.
The vit file stores template for virtual instrument.
How to open vit file?
Use LabVIEW to work with *.vit files.
